Greek Sculpture: The Archaic Period : a - Google Книги - For most people there is no more satisfying expression of Greek art than its sculpture. It was the first, the only ancient art to break free from "conceptual" conventions for representing men and animals, and to explore consciously how art might imitate nature or even improve upon it.

Archaic period - Styles and periods - Sculpture - The Classical - Archaic period (8th - early 5th century BC). The earliest attempts at sculpture in the round take the form of small figures of men, gods and animals in clay or bronze. By the end of the 8th century the influence of Syria begins to be felt, in what is to become an Orientalizing Revolution in the Greek world.

Greek art: The Archaic Period | Infoplease - During the archaic period (c.660?480 BC) sculpture emerged as a principal form of artistic expression. Dating from the beginning of this period are magnificent statues of nude walking youths, the kouroi, which suggest Egyptian prototypes but which are distinctive in stylization and tension
